Mobility

A wheelchair with an electric motor helps users overcome physical limitations that come with certain disabilities. Motorized wheelchairs enable users to maneuver in tight areas and travel long distances without relying on other people.

The options for mobility that are available to people handicapped vary, from manual chairs to scooters and wheelchairs. The ideal choice for each individual depends on their particular requirements, as well as their level of independence and lifestyle. For those who want to continue their daily routine an easy-to-use and compact electric power chair is ideal, while those who need to tackle rough terrain should consider a more robust model.

A joystick is a device used to operate an electric wheelchair. The user presses the joystick in the direction that they wish to move. Some models will allow users to input commands via other methods, such as chin controls and puff/sip scanners.

There are numerous advantages of using an electric chair but there are also some drawbacks. Electric wheelchairs weigh more and require more maintenance and battery replacements than their manual counterparts. Furthermore, they are more expensive than other mobility options, leading to more upfront costs and ongoing expenses.

Another issue with electric wheelchairs is that they may be more difficult to transport. Electric wheelchairs are generally larger than manual ones, which makes it difficult to transport them in vehicles such as buses and Ubers. This can make it difficult to use public transportation and limit the places wheelchair users are able to access.

As more and more manufacturers develop new electric wheelchairs that are more comfortable to handle and more portable, these problems are being addressed. They're also working to improve the durability of these devices, so they can withstand the rigors of daily use. Many companies are now offering options for customization that can be tailored for the specific requirements of wheelchair users. For example, some electric wheelchairs are now coming with adjustable seating systems to ensure an enjoyable ride.

Flexibility

A power wheelchair gives you more flexibility than a manual one because it can be operated by an individual who might not have the strength to push manually. This lets the user travel longer distances without becoming overtired. It also makes socializing and participating in activities much easier as it becomes possible to travel from home.

It is important to remember that a wheelchair portable will need regular maintenance and batteries. The batteries shouldn't be allowed to run empty, as this can be damaging to the battery's lifespan and quality. It is recommended that users charge their batteries at least once a night for optimal health and performance. In order to get the most out of your mobility device, it is best to schedule professional maintenance service at least once a year, and make sure to use only the manufacturer-approved charger.

The ability to change the settings and driving mode of an electric chair with the touch of a switch is another advantage. This is helpful when you're facing obstacles or navigating the new surroundings, like a shopping center that is not familiar to you. Some wheelchairs can lift you into standing position. This can increase blood flow and increase bone density.

Electric wheelchairs are available in a variety of different sizes and styles. Some are compact and light, which makes them easy to navigate into tight spaces. Some are larger, more full-featured and have seating that resembles the captain's chair. The type of motor used can make a huge difference in the versatility of a power chair. Motors that are brushed tend to be more traditional, whereas brushless motors, such as the ones used by website LITH-TECH are more quiet and robust and can run for longer periods of time before needing repairs or battery replacement.

Comfort

Electric wheelchairs offer users more autonomy and independence, allowing users to perform their daily tasks without assistance from others. This freedom promotes an active social life and positive attitude towards life, helping to alleviate feelings of loneliness and depression.

Electric wheelchairs require less physical effort to operate because they are powered by motors. This helps to reduce the risk of injury as well as fatigue, particularly for those with limited upper body strength or a tendency toward muscle strain. Electric wheelchairs come with a range of comfort and support features. They have cushioned seats, adjustable armrests, and recline power. This adds support and comfort for extended periods of time.

Electric wheelchairs can also cover a greater distance on a single charge than manual wheelchairs. This gives the user more freedom to explore their surroundings, whether at home, in local shops or even on a journey. Batteries tend to last longer on scooters than on other types of vehicles, so you won't have to worry about running low on power during your trip.

Additionally, electric wheelchairs generally have a smaller turning radius than scooters. This makes them more maneuverable in tight spaces and compact areas. This is particularly useful for those who reside at home, since it makes the process of the task of navigating daily obstacles like narrow doors and stairs simpler.

Electric wheelchairs have read more many benefits, but they also have a few limitations. The battery-powered system can cause issues when driving on rough terrain or in locations without electrical outlets. In addition they can be costly upfront and may require regular maintenance and a backup plan for recharging.

Electric wheelchairs provide many benefits despite the difficulties. They can improve the quality of life an individual. They allow people to maintain a social lifestyle and stay connected to their loved ones, and travel around the world without assistance. They are a good option for people with long-term disabilities or conditions that are causing gradual impairments or impairments, as well as those who are experiencing issues with mobility due to injuries.
